Question 2 of 25

After a few project meetings, you're finding that there aren't any concrete steps from stakeholders, just a lot of ideas. How will you manage execution?

"My first step would be to meet with each stakeholder. In these meetings, I will use a whiteboard to visualize the plan and list deliverables. I'll ask for specific steps, owners, and targets to complete each deliverable. Let's say the plan is to build a relationship with small business owners in the state. So, if the first task is to obtain a list of small business owners, then we need to identify to whom we assign the research and create the criteria for entry. Then, we need to set a target date for getting this list together. After that, we can establish a target percentage of businesses to contact. In my experience, visualizing a project plan with all the requirements and time involved will force the bad ideas out. Each stakeholder will realize which actions align with the goal, and which are not."

      How to Answer

      It's the PM's job to paint a realistic picture of the project's needs and requirements. With this question, the interviewer is gauging your ability to devise an implementation plan amidst a sea of ideas. To answer this question successfully, outline how you would trim down to the essentials without discouraging stakeholders from sharing their ideas. Ultimately you will want to demonstrate how you can come out with an actionable plan.
